Smaller is better
I had to re home my silver / blue Swedish. He was way to big for some of my girls
I was worried he would break their wings
That is what happened with my big Muscovy Drake. He did not break the actual wings but all of their feathers off at their tail ends climbing on their backs. They were not raw, just featherless as the feathers were only broken off at the blood line. I rehomed him and my other big drakes for the 4 Call drakes but they were too much and so was the Black Swedish, father and son so now all I have is 2 of the smallest Call drakes and 11 Hens. Much more peace and no one is in drake jail.
